It's been over a month and i redid the tail lights. I decided to redo the design and make a 2 ring design. I experimented with etching this time and it was much more difficult to design but mounting the leds were easier. Took me a good 2-3 hours to get the leds on there. They're surfaced-mounted. All resistors are on the back side of the board. Feedback please.

Here's an update as of 12/20/07. This is a copy of what i posted on my.is.

I order my new regulator/pwms and they look great. They're going to be enclosed in a black box. I only need one to run both sides (for both brake/turns). I'm going to have a separate regulator running the turn signals. I've been lagging on this project. I guess i don't want to seal it up till i have everything the way i want it.
I want to retint the lens, the tint i have now is 20% and it's a bit dark. It gives it a great "philz tails" look, but i think i can still accomplish that with 35% tint and let a little more light through.

Here are two shots of how it looks as of now.
Regulator/pwm


Leds running at less than .25 amps @ 14.4v. Very happy with the electronics of this build.

Looks good. I have led tails on the IS similar to one of your designs. They look ten times better on the IS than any other model since they are round.

The models with flat tails (like the SC) look terrible because people try and stick something new on a 15 yr old car and it ends up looking like a 15 yr old car with new tails. Most people do not realize that you need a clear face to do this also. I see people trying to stick LED's behind a colored lens (and a diffuser to boot).
